Course Content

Asbestos is a mineral containing millions of fibres that was used in building materials up until the late 1980s in Australia but is still used and present in buildings throughout the world, including Indonesia. 

 

Asbestos fibres can be dangerous when airborne and inhaled, causing scarring of lung tissue (asbestosis) and various cancers. Because of the risk of serious illness, it’s important to know how to identify asbestos on a job site and how to contain it. Our Asbestos Awareness Training Course will provide you with knowledge on asbestos and your health, duty of care, and asbestos risk management. This course DOES NOT give you a licence to remove asbestos.
